Here are some suggestions for things to do in Newcastle upon Tyne:

  1. Visit the Angel of the North - This iconic sculpture is located just outside of the city and is one of the most recognizable landmarks in the UK.

  2. Explore Newcastle Castle - This historic castle dates back to the 12th century and offers a fascinating glimpse into the city's medieval past.

  3. Take a walk along the Quayside - This scenic riverside area is home to a variety of restaurants, bars, and shops, as well as iconic bridges such as the Tyne Bridge.

  4. Visit the Baltic Centre for Contemporary Art - This contemporary art gallery is located in a converted flour mill and features works from both established and emerging artists.

  5. Check out the Great North Museum - This museum offers a wide range of exhibits, including displays on natural history, ancient civilizations, and local history.

  6. Take a stroll through Jesmond Dene - This beautiful park is located just outside of the city center and offers a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of the city.

  7. Watch a match at St. James' Park - This iconic football stadium is home to Newcastle United FC and offers a lively atmosphere on match days.

  8. Visit the Grainger Market - This historic indoor market is located in the heart of the city and offers a wide range of local produce, artisanal crafts, and other goods.

  9. Take a tour of the Tyne Bridge - This iconic bridge is one of the most recognizable landmarks in the UK and offers stunning views of the city and river.

  10. Enjoy a night out in the city center - Newcastle is known for its vibrant nightlife, with a variety of bars, clubs, and music venues to choose from.
